Gediminas Raciukaitis, a good friend of Industrial Laser Solutions and the Head of the Department of Laser Technologies of the FTMC – Center for Physical Sciences and Technology (Vilnius Lithuania), says they have just installed a Coherent E-150 CO2 laser to cut a face shield mask from 5-liter PET bottles designed at Terekas (Kretinga, Lithuania). A robot is provided by Elinta Robotics (Kaunas, Lithuania) that enables two face shields to be cut in 5 seconds.

The FlexBlow Shieldmade out of high-quality food-grade PET plastic, which is harmless and food-friendlyis a barrier to protect the eye area against airborne bacteria, infections, and viruses, including the COVID-19 virus (Coronavirus). The protection can be used once or multiple times if it is periodically disinfected. 

Coronaviruses are transmitted from person to person, usually during close contact, such as at home or work, in a medical facility. The virus is spread through the air by droplets of respiratory secretions that people release into the environment by sneezing, coughing, or exhaling. In this case, relatively close contact between people is required (assumed to be no more than 2 meters). It is said to be the main mode of transmission of the infection.  

Considering this fact, the face mask doesn’t give the best protection possible and, in this case, the face-eye zone should be covered, too, to improve protection from the COVID-19 virus. That is why using the FlexBlow Shield can help improve protection.
